Senior Nurse Practitioner Salary in Slidell, LA: $146,123 (2026)

Quick Answer:The top tier of nurse practitioners working in Slidell, LA —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$146,123/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1171. Strip back Slidell's price premium (BEA RPP 92.7, 7%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$157,586 in average-cost America. The 10%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Nurse Practitioner Earnings in Slidell

To maximize salary potential as a senior nurse practitioner in Slidell, strategic specialization is key. Roles such as acute care nurse practitioners (AGACNP), psychiatric mental health nurse practitioners (PMHNP), and pediatric primary care practitioners (PNP-PC) are particularly lucrative due to the specific skill sets and expertise in high-demand areas. Furthermore, compensation varies significantly across employment settings; those working in hospital outpatient clinics or specialty clinics can expect higher pay compared to positions in primary care practices or retail clinics. Advancement opportunities, such as becoming a lead NP or a clinical practice manager, not only enhance income potential but also provide avenues for professional growth. Advanced qualifications, including certifications from AANP or ANCC, alongside relevant population-focus designations, add value in a landscape where expertise commands a premium. Non-salary factors, such as state full-practice authority and productivity incentives, also contribute to the overall compensation of senior practitioners in Slidell, LA.
